Cellular mechanisms behind the increased CV risk in dialysis patients

Andréa E. M. Stinghen and Roberto Pecoits-Filho

Center for Health and Biological Sciences, Pontifícia Universidade Católica do Paraná, Curitiba, PR

Abstract

There has recently been much interest in the mechanisms whereby chronic kidney disease (CKD) could promote an increased risk of cardiovascular disease (CVD) . Patients with CKD present a broad array of traditional and emerging non-traditional risk factors for cardiovascular disease , but specific mechanisms mediating the enhanced risk for CVD are not well defined . The central mechanisms involved in this process have shifted recently to include inflammation as a pivotal factor determining the progression of atherosclerosis (Fig. 1).
